Proper prescription drugs disposal available Saturday

Saturday is National Drug Take-Back Day, and local sheriff departments will be giving you a chance to clean out your medicine cabinets.  Door County residents will be able to stop by Brussels-Union Gardner Fire, Sister Bay-Liberty Grove Fire, or the Door County Sheriff's Department from 1:00 to 3:00 PM on Saturday to dispose of unused and expired medications. The efforts are to keep unused drugs out of people's homes and off the streets. Door County Chief Deputy Pat McCarty explained why this is a vital way to dispose of the medications properly.

 

 

Both Door and Kewaunee County have drop boxes available for proper disposal year-round.
